Polymer Chemistry in North Dakota

Polymer Chemistry Schools in North Dakota

In 2022-2023, 6 students earned their Polymer Chemistry degrees in ND.

In terms of popularity, Polymer Chemistry is the 291st most popular major in the state out of a total 426 majors commonly available.

Jobs for Polymer Chemistry Grads in North Dakota

In this state, there are 350 people employed in jobs related to a polymer chemistry degree, compared to 166,190 nationwide.

undefined

Wages for Polymer Chemistry Jobs in North Dakota

A typical salary for a polymer chemistry grad in the state is $83,570, compared to a typical salary of $92,360 nationwide.
